    Abstract: A system for reliable coupon retrieval when hot-tapping a fluid line, and a method of hot-tapping the fluid line using the system. The system includes an insertion member and a receiver, each configured to matingly engage with the other. The insertion member may be secured to a pipe carrying a fluid to be hot-tapped, and the receiver may be secured to a drill with a hole saw attached thereto. During use, as the drill approaches the insertion member, the insertion member enters the receiver and is secured in place by a securement mechanism. The hole saw cuts the piping, and the insertion member is detached from the pipe, with the coupon attached to the insertion member, to safely and reliably retrieve the coupon during the hot-tapping process.

    Abstract: A pipeline assembly includes a hollow body having a first opening and a second opening. A valve port fluidly coupled to the first opening is provided on the body and a valve port seat is disposed in the valve port. A shutter is urged against the valve port seat by a spring fluidly de-coupling the second opening from the first opening and the valve port. A valve plug includes a check valve. When the valve plug is disposed in the valve port, the valve plug decouples the shutter from the valve port seat to fluidly couple the first opening and the second opening with a fluid flow in only a first direction when the check valve is in an open condition.

    Abstract: A Control Valve Compensation System for producing both a pre-compensated and a post-compensated load sensing hydraulic directional control valve module, wherein both configurations use the same components except for a sliding compensating component. The Control Valve Compensation System generally includes a hydraulic directional control valve housing which is adapted to be easily-interchangeable between a load sensing pre-compensated pressure configuration and a load sensing post-compensated pressure configuration by simply removing and replacing a different compensator assembly within the housing. The compensator assembly is adapted to direct oil flow through the housing while simultaneously providing compensation for the valve function. Directional valve assemblies may be provided, with the valve assemblies functioning to provide post-compensated functions, pre-compensated functions, and mixed pre- and post-compensated functions.
